Strange wood-aged black IPA with wild yeast refermentation, made for De Wildeman in Amsterdam. Quickly dissipating, light beige head, colour very dark, almost black. Lightly toasted aroma, coffee, red wine, jute, hay, sherry, balsamic vinegar and peppery hops. Dry sourish onset, wine vinegar and red berries, smooth with dark malts and roasted bitterness in the end. A combination of styles which are hard to combine, but well-made and creative.
